Program areas at The Carroll Institute

The Arch Residential Treatment facility offers 24/7 structure and cognitive behavioral therapy support for individuals struggling with substance use and mental health disorders. The Arch had 503 new admissions during FY24 with an average length of stay around 70 days.
Project awareness is an education and awareness program that targets youth of ages 12-24. The team primarily works in the school districts providing classroom education, small group work and individual sessions. The goal is to decrease underage alcohol use as well as prevent the use of tobacco and other substances. The program served over 10,000 students and community members in FY24.
Outpatient treatment services provides treatment programs of various lengths to individuals dealing with addiction issues. The program served 1,205 participants in FY24. Carroll Counseling Services provides individual, couples, and family services for those experiencing personal, relational, and psychological issues. Carroll Counseling Services provided more than 3,500 therapy sessions in FY24.
